The problem, as ever, is the inconsistent weather we have. Depending where you live and where you drive, using winter tyres could conceivably be too big a compromise 95% of the time to be worth their benefit on the occasional scowy morning.

If you really, really do want a 'winter' car - that perhaps does a few extra things a 5 series doesn't, then I would certainly recommend the Cayenne diesel over an X3/5/6, ML/GL or Q5/Q7, simply because it is better than all of them at the offroad type stuff (including snow). And it's arguably better onroad and more reliable than an RRS.
